24 Litres of Illicit Liquor and 21.14 Litres of Foreign Liquor Seized; One Truck Confiscated

Raipur : In an ongoing crackdown on illegal liquor in Balrampur-Ramanujganj district, the local administration continues its efforts to prevent the manufacture, transport, and sale of illicit alcohol. Under the guidance of Collector Rajendra Katara, the Excise Department team conducted raids and seized illegal liquor worth ₹15,200 and one truck in three separate cases.

In a raid carried out in Mahua Dih village, under the Shankargarh police station limits, 16 litres of illicit homemade Mahua liquor was seized from Sumita Das, and 8 litres from Shailendra Das.

In another incident, during vehicle checks at the Dhanwar Check Post in Wadrafnagar block, authorities seized 21.14 litres of foreign liquor and beer from a truck. The alcohol was labelled as “for sale in Uttar Pradesh only.”

All accused have been booked under the Excise Act and sent to judicial custody.

District Excise Officer Shri Suryavanshi stated that action is ongoing against individuals involved in the production, sale, and transportation of illegal liquor, as well as those consuming alcohol in public places. He also mentioned that strict surveillance is being maintained on hotels, roadside eateries, and highway liquor-serving outlets.

Citizens can report complaints related to illegal liquor on the Excise Control Room number 07831-299241 or the toll-free number 14405.
